Belgium - Recycled Wooden Packaging Waste

Since 2014, Belgium Recycled Wooden Packaging Waste was up 5.9% year on year. With 16.45 Kilograms Per Capita in 2019, the country was ranked number 3 comparing other countries in Recycled Wooden Packaging Waste. Belgium is overtaken by Italy, which was ranked number 2 with 22.09 Kilograms Per Capita and is followed by Ireland at 11.45 Kilograms Per Capita. Netherlands topped the ranking with 27.77 Kilograms Per Capita in 2019, that is an increase of 5.6% compared to 2018. Croatia witnessed the best average annual growth at +69.5% per year, while Malta was the worst growing country at -100% per year.
